Ma'ae's Hot Bat Continues, But Gauchos Fall to Lions and Bulldogs

FRESNO, Calif. - The UC Santa Barbara Softball team (6-3) dropped both games on the day. Their first losses in over a week. The Gauchos were unable to find a timely hit in both games to tie or take the lead late in the contests.

GAME ONE: GAUCHOS 1, LIONS 5
In the first inning, UC Santa Barbara's Jazzy Santos started the game with a single, and Erin Mendoza followed with a walk, putting two runners on base. Despite this promising start, the team was unable to capitalize, leaving two runners stranded with the score tied at 0-0. The third inning saw Santos again contributing with a single through the left side. However, the team could not bring her home, as subsequent batters were retired, keeping the game scoreless.

During the fourth inning, the Lions took the lead with three runs, taking advantage of a UC Santa Barbara error. The Gauchos responded with Delaina Ma'ae getting on base with a single, but a double play ended the inning without any runs scored. The seventh inning provided a highlight for UC Santa Barbara as Ma'ae singled and then advanced to third on a double by Katie Terrazas. Santos brought Ma'ae home with a sacrifice fly, marking the team's sole run of the game, concluding the contest with a final score of 5-1 in favor of LMU.

GAME TWO: GAUCHOS 4, BULLDOGS 9
In the first inning, UC Santa Barbara went down in order with three consecutive outs. Fresno State capitalized early, scoring five runs on three hits, including an RBI walk and an RBI single. The inning ended with UC Santa Barbara trailing 5-0.

In the second inning, UC Santa Barbara responded as Ma'ae hit a solo home run, putting the Gauchos on the scoreboard. Despite a single by Alexa Sams, Santa Barbara couldn't add more runs, leaving the score at 5-1. The Bulldogs were held scoreless in the bottom half of the inning with three quick outs.

The fourth inning saw UC Santa Barbara narrow the gap with three runs. Bella Fuentes started with a single followed by Emily Carr's RBI double. Tehya Banks added an RBI double and Mendoza's single brought Terrazas home, bringing the score to 5-4. Fresno State was unable to score in their half, as the Gauchos stayed within reach.

In the sixth inning, the Bulldogs extended their lead with four runs on three hits, including a two-RBI double and an RBI triple. Despite the Gauchos efforts in the seventh, with hits from Ainsley Waddell and Alexa Sams, they could not score, resulting in a final score of 9-4 in favor of Fresno.
